Monkeypox virus (MPXV) is a zoonotic virus that causes monkeypox in humans and animals. The enveloped double-stranded DNA virus belongs to the Orthopoxvirus genus in the Poxviridae family with a genome size of around 190 kb. The Poxviridae family also includes vaccinia virus, variola virus, cowpox virus, and several animal-related poxviruses. There are two distinct genetic clades of MPXV: the Central African clade and the West African clade. The Central African clade is thought to be more transmissible and causes more severe disease.
ScienCell's Monkeypox Virus Multiplex Detection Kit (MPXVD) is designed to detect the presence of monkeypox virus in dry swab specimen samples or extracted DNA samples from wet swab specimen, cell lysate, body fluid and other biological specimen samples. The cell lysis buffer and enhancer (Cat #GQ400a and GQ400b) are included in the kit to extract DNA from dry swab specimen samples for direct qPCR. The multiplex primer/probe set component (Cat #7178MPP) contains 3 primer/probe sets: MP1-FAM, MP2-FAM, and HR-HEX. Among them, MP1- FAM and MP2-FAM target highly conserved regions of monkeypox viruses. The carefully designed MP1-FAM and MP2-FAM primer/probe set can specifically recognize both the Central African clade and the West African clade of MPXV, but will not interact with other Poxviridae family viruses, including vaccinia virus, variola virus, and cowpox virus. HR-HEX primer/probe set targets human B2M gene and serves as a control to assess specimen quality. In addition, a non-infectious positive control (Cat #7178-Pos) and nuclease-free water (Cat #MB6048b-1) are included in the kit. The positive control (Cat #7178-Pos) consists of non-infectious viral DNA fragments spiked into human dermal fibroblast cells and serves to ensure reagents and instruments are working properly. | Primer/Probe Set | Primer/Probe Target | Probe Reporter Dye |
|---|---|---|
| MP1-FAM | Monkeypox virus conserved region 1 | FAM |
| MP2-FAM | Monkeypox virus conserved region 2 | FAM |
| HR-HEX | Human reference gene | HEX |
